Time-of-check Time-of-use (TOCTOU) Race Condition in CoreDNS - CVE-2026-26017

Published: March 6, 2026


Vulnerability identifier: #VU123609
CSH Severity: Medium
CVSS v4: 6.3 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:N/VI:N/VA:N/SC:H/SI:N/SA:N]
CVE-ID: CVE-2026-26017
CWE-ID: CWE-367
Exploitation vector: Remote access
Exploit availability: No public exploit available

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ote user to bypass implemented security restrictions.

The vulnerability exists due to a race condition in the default execution order of plugins. A remote user can bypass implemented ACL restrictions and gain unauthorized access to protected systems. in multi-tenant Kubernetes clusters it is possible to bypass DNS-based segmentation and perform unauthorized service discovery and reconnaissance of restricted internal infrastructure.

How to mitigate CVE-2026-26017

Install updates from vendor's website.

CoreDNS - update to 1.14.2
coredns - addressed in versions 1.7.0-1.4, 1.7.0-1.6
coredns-help - addressed in versions 1.7.0-1.4, 1.7.0-1.6
